目录
什么是 v2ray 绕行模式?
v2ray 绕行模式是 v2ray 提供的一种特殊功能,它允许用户根据自定义的规则,将部分流量绕过 v2ray 代理直接连接目标网站或服务器。这种模式可以有效解决某些网站或服务无法通过 v2ray 代理访问的问题。
为什么需要使用绕行模式?
在使用 v2ray 科学上网时,有时会遇到某些网站或服务无法正常访问的情况。这可能是由于这些网站或服务本身的限制,或者是由于 v2ray 代理的某些设置导致的。使用绕行模式可以有效解决这些问题,让用户能够顺利访问这些被屏蔽或限制的网站和服务。
如何配置 v2ray 的绕行模式?
要配置 v2ray 的绕行模式,需要进行以下几个步骤:
设置绕行域名
在 v2ray 的配置文件中,可以添加一个 routing
部分,并在其中设置 domainStrategy
为 AsIs
。然后在 rules
中添加需要绕行的域名列表,例如:
“routing”: { “domainStrategy”: “AsIs”, “rules”: [ { “type”: “field”, “domain”: [“example.com”, “google.com”] } ]}
设置绕行 IP 地址
除了绕行域名,v2ray 也支持绕行特定的 IP 地址。在 rules
中添加 ip
字段,并填写需要绕行的 IP 地址列表,例如:
“rules”: [ { “type”: “field”, “ip”: [“8.8.8.8”, “8.8.4.4”] } ]
设置绕行路由规则
除了域名和 IP 地址,v2ray 还支持更复杂的绕行规则,例如根据目的端口、网络协议等进行绕行。可以在 rules
中添加更多的条件进行设置,例如:
“rules”: [ { “type”: “field”, “port”: 80, “outboundTag”: “direct” }, { “type”: “field”, “protocol”: [“http”, “https”], “outboundTag”: “direct” } ]
绕行模式的注意事项
使用 v2ray 绕行模式时,需要注意以下几点:
- 绕行模式会绕过 v2ray 的加密和代理,因此可能会降低安全性。建议只对必要的网站或服务使用绕行模式。
- 绕行模式可能会影响 v2ray 的负载均衡和流量统计功能,因此需要谨慎使用。
- 绕行模式的规则设置可能会比较复杂,需要根据实际情况进行调整和优化。
绕行模式的常见问题
Q1: 绕行模式会不会影响正常上网速度?
答: 绕行模式不会直接影响正常上网速度,因为它只是将部分流量绕过 v2ray 代理直接连接目标网站或服务器。但是如果设置不当,可能会影响 v2ray 的负载均衡和流量统计功能,从而间接影响整体上网速度。因此建议合理设置绕行规则,尽量减少不必要的绕行。
Q2: 如何排查绕行模式不生效的问题?
答: 如果发现绕行模式不生效,可以先检查以下几个方面:
- 确保
routing
部分的配置正确,特别是domainStrategy
和rules
的设置。 - 检查是否存在其他规则覆盖了绕行规则,导致绕行无效。
- 尝试使用
v2ray tester
等工具测试绕行规则是否生效。 - 如果问题仍无法解决,可以尝试开启 v2ray 的日志功能,查看更详细的信息。
Q3: 绕行模式和 VPN 有什么区别?
答: 绕行模式和 VPN 的主要区别在于:
- 绕行模式只是将部分流量绕过 v2ray 代理,而 VPN 会将所有流量都经过 VPN 隧道。
- 绕行模式可以更精细地控制需要绕行的网站或服务,而 VPN 通常会将所有流量都加密和代理。
- 绕行模式可能会降低安全性,而 VPN 可以提供更好的隐私保护。
- 绕行模式的配置可能比 VPN 更复杂,需要更多的技术知识。
Q4: 绕行模式支持哪些协议?
答: v2ray 的绕行模式支持多种网络协议,包括但不限于:
- HTTP/HTTPS
- TCP
- UDP
- QUIC
- WebSocket
- TLS
- MTPROTO
具体支持的协议取决于 v2ray 的版本和配置,用户可以根据实际需求进行设置和调整。